The 2019β20 Sacramento Kings season was the 75th season of the franchise, its 71st season in the
National Basketball Association (NBA), and its 35th in
Sacramento .
The Kings entered the season with the
current longest NBA playoff appearance drought at 13 seasons, last qualifying in
2006 . Following a record of 39β43 the previous season, the Kings' head coach
Dave Joerger was fired on April 11, 2019.
[1] Two days later, they hired former Lakers coach
Luke Walton .
[2] The Kings hired former Suns head coach
Igor KokoΕ‘kov as an assistant coach.
[3]
The season was
suspended by the league officials following the games of March 11
[4] after it was reported that
Rudy Gobert had tested positive for
COVID-19 .
[5] On July 5, the NBA announced a return of the season which would involve 22 teams playing in the
NBA Bubble at the
ESPN Wide World of Sports Complex at the
Walt Disney World Resort in
Florida .
[6] Each of the remaining 22 teams would play eight seeding games to determine positioning for the NBA playoffs.
[6] The Kings resumed play on July 31.
[7] But a 129β112 loss to the
Houston Rockets eliminated the Kings from playoff contention for a 14th season in a row, extending the third longest active drought among all four North American major professional sports leagues.
Draft picks
The Sacramento Kings hold no first-round picks, but three second round picks. Their first-round pick was traded to the
Philadelphia 76ers in 2015 and the 76ers conditionally traded it to the
Boston Celtics in the days entering the
2017 NBA draft .
[8]
[9] The lottery selection the team had failed to reach the 1st pick, meaning the pick goes to the
Boston Celtics .
[10] The 47th pick would be traded to the
New York Knicks for
Kyle Guy and cash considerations.
